Exodus 29:45

I will dwell among the sons of Israel and will be their God.

Exodus 25:8

Have them make a holy place (sanctuary) for me, and I will live among them.

Leviticus 26:12

So I will live among you and be your God, and you will be my people.

Zechariah 2:10

Sing and rejoice, O daughter of Zion! For I am coming, and I will dwell in the midst of you, said Jehovah.

2 Corinthians 6:16

And what agreement does a temple of God have with idols? We are the temple of the living God. God said: I will dwell in them, and walk among them; and I will be their God, and they will be my people. (Leviticus 26:12) (Zechariah 8:8)

Revelation 21:3

Then I heard a loud voice out of heaven saying: Behold, the tabernacle of God is with men. He will dwell with them and they will be his people! God will be with them, and be their God.

John 14:17

It is the Spirit of the truth. The world cannot receive it. The world does not see or know it. You know it because it lives with you and will be with you.

Exodus 15:17

You will bring them and plant them on your own mountain, the place where you live, O Jehovah, the holy place that you built with your own hands, O Jehovah.

Psalm 68:18

You went to the highest place. You took prisoners captive. You have received gifts in the form of people, even from among rebellious people, so that Jehovah God may live there [with them].

John 14:20

In that day you will know that I am with my Father, and you with me, and I with you.

John 14:23

Jesus answered: If a man loves me, he will obey my word. My Father will love him, and we will come to him and dwell with him.

Ephesians 2:22

In Christ you are assembled together as a place for God's Spirit to dwell.
